Great spot with lots of beer selection and impressive food menu. I ordered The Matador...a sliced brisket sandwich with grueyer cheese, peppers, and a mild horseradish sauce on the side. It was excellent. Even more surprisingly impressive was the Cole slaw. Made with the typical slaw components of cabbage and carrots, the addition of dried cranberries and a sweet vinegar sauce was a great change of pace on slaw.

Went on a Sunday afternoon. They have pitcher deals on some beers for $9. They have a big selection of beers and wines. The food was really good too. There were 4 of us and we had the fish tacos which were outstanding, battered and not greasy, a veggie burger which was a large homemade patty, seasoned really well. The double royal burger and the smoked brisket sandwich both were tasty. Their fries are crisp and seasoned well with some skin on. Service was also good.
